Desiccation

  • Desiccation is the state of extreme dryness, or the process of extreme drying.

  • A desiccator is a glass jar used in practical chemistry for making or keeping small amounts of material very dry. The material is placed on a shelf, and a drying agent or desiccant, such as dry silica gel or anhydrous caustic soda, is placed below the shelf.
